Kevin Hub; Gill Hunter – Rural Educator, 2025
This study makes use of a data set detailing instances of public school superintendent turnover in the commonwealth of Kentucky between 2014 and 2023. A quantitative research design was used to analyze descriptive statistics and salary changes based on a set of demographic and descriptive variables in the sample of 205 superintendent turnovers…

Oscar Espinoza; Luis Sandoval; Bruno Corradi; Noel McGinn; Yahira Larrondo; Karina Maldonado – British Educational Research Journal, 2025
In 2016 Chile initiated a policy of free tuition for students from families in the lower half of the income distribution to improve access to and completion of higher education. The empirical effectiveness of the policy has not yet been completely demonstrated. This study analysed the difference in levels of academic performance of students…
